首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

javascript的问题

JavaScript是一种高级的、解释型的编程语言,主要用于在网页上实现交互效果和动态内容。它是互联网应用开发中最常用的编程语言之一。

JavaScript的主要特点包括:

  1. 客户端脚本语言:JavaScript通常在网页的客户端运行,即在用户的浏览器中执行。它可以直接访问和操作网页的内容,使得网页具有动态性和交互性。
  2. 弱类型语言:JavaScript是一种弱类型语言,变量的类型可以动态改变。这意味着在编写代码时不需要显式地声明变量的类型,而是根据赋值来确定变量的类型。
  3. 面向对象:JavaScript支持面向对象编程的特性,包括封装、继承和多态。它提供了对象、类、方法等概念,可以方便地组织和管理代码。
  4. 事件驱动:JavaScript通过事件驱动的方式实现交互效果。它可以监听用户的操作,例如点击按钮、输入文本等,然后执行相应的代码来响应事件。
  5. 跨平台:JavaScript可以在多个平台上运行,包括各种操作系统和设备。它是一种与平台无关的语言,可以在不同的浏览器和操作系统上执行。

JavaScript的应用场景非常广泛,包括但不限于以下几个方面:

  1. 网页开发:JavaScript是网页开发中最重要的语言之一。它可以实现网页的动态效果、表单验证、数据交互等功能,提升用户体验。
  2. 前端框架:JavaScript有许多流行的前端框架,如React、Angular和Vue.js。这些框架可以帮助开发人员更高效地构建复杂的用户界面。
  3. 后端开发:JavaScript不仅可以在客户端运行,还可以在服务器端运行。Node.js是一个基于JavaScript的服务器端运行环境,可以用于构建高性能的网络应用。
  4. 移动应用开发:JavaScript可以通过框架如React Native和Ionic来开发跨平台的移动应用程序,减少开发成本和工作量。
  5. 游戏开发:JavaScript可以通过HTML5的Canvas和WebGL技术来开发简单的网页游戏,实现基本的图形和动画效果。

腾讯云提供了一系列与JavaScript相关的产品和服务,包括:

  1. 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可以使用JavaScript编写函数逻辑,并在云端自动运行。
  2. 云开发:腾讯云云开发是一种全栈云原生开发平台,支持使用JavaScript进行前后端开发,提供了数据库、存储、云函数等功能。
  3. 前端部署:腾讯云提供了静态网站托管、CDN加速等服务,可以帮助开发人员将前端应用部署到云端,提供高可用性和低延迟的访问体验。
  4. 数据库:腾讯云提供了多种数据库服务,如云数据库MySQL、云数据库MongoDB等,可以存储和管理应用程序的数据。
  5. AI服务:腾讯云提供了多种人工智能服务,如语音识别、图像识别等,可以帮助开发人员在应用中集成智能功能。

更多关于腾讯云相关产品和服务的详细信息,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

8分15秒

02-javascript/07-尚硅谷-JavaScript-JavaScript的数组

14分38秒

JavaScript的变量

7.9K
2分26秒

02-javascript/05-尚硅谷-JavaScript-JavaScript的关系运算

9分54秒

02-javascript/06-尚硅谷-JavaScript-JavaScript的逻辑运算

6分19秒

02-javascript/04-尚硅谷-JavaScript-JavaScript的变量和数据类型介绍

1分17秒

使用JavaScript编写的爬虫程序

2分2秒

02-javascript/02-尚硅谷-JavaScript-JavaScript与HTML结合使用的第一种方式

3分44秒

02-javascript/03-尚硅谷-JavaScript-JavaScript与HTML结合使用的第二种方式

4分23秒

02-javascript/01-尚硅谷-JavaScript-JavaScript介绍

10分5秒

JavaScript教程-05-HTML嵌入JavaScript代码的第三种方式

45秒

JavaScript对象的创建方式有几种?

4分17秒

02-javascript/12-尚硅谷-JavaScript-Object形式的自定义对象

领券